‘Good, Fast, and Cheaper’ – Texas Inn Reduces Menu Prices

Modern Restaurant Management

After leveraging lower food costs with vendors and finding local sources for many of its day-to-day needs, Texas Inn has been able to lower prices on close to half of its menu items. “We’ve always been known for 'good, fast, and cheap” food, but in the last five years, we have struggled to provide value for customers,” Dave Saunders, Managing Partner and Owner of the Virginia-based restaurant, shared with Modern Restaurant Management (MRM) magazine. “We knew dou

TCPA Text Messages and Recruiting Compliance

Go Hire- Restaurants

Recruiting with text messages requires compliance with the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), a US Federal law, and best practices from the CTIA , a carrier trade association. When sending any text recruiting messages, it’s imperative to know the law and best practices to keep your company compliant, and create the best candidate experience.

Fast-food restaurants slow their price hikes, but only so much

Restaurant Business

Full-service restaurant menu prices accelerated along with overall inflation in June, according to new federal data. But limited-service prices slowed.

Red Robin kicks off new chapter with a $9.99 value meal

Restaurant Business

The Big Yummm meal is part of the casual-dining chain’s new First Choice plan, which will aim to drive traffic and improve the chain’s finances. It includes refranchising some locations.
